Men’s Program DescriptionThe Teen Challenge residential program for men in Brooklyn, New York, offers help to men with drug and alcohol addiction. We accept men who are 17 years old and older (no upper age limit). Many of those who enter are in their 20s, 30s, or 40s.
Teen Challenge is a Christian faith-based program. Residents are not allowed to smoke or use any drugs or alcohol. Prescription medication is carefully monitored. During the first 4 months, residents can only leave the premises of Teen Challenge when under staff supervision.
Daily activities include classes in a Bible-based curriculum, individual and group counseling sessions, work projects, and recreation.
The residential program is intensive and disciplined, yet administered with the love of God. These elements together have helped thousands of drug addicts find freedom from their addictions.
A typical day in the Teen Challenge program involves an early wakeup, classroom work, Bible reading and discussion, work duties, counseling, and lots of prayer.
The men’s residential program is designed to be completed in 12-18 months. The First Phase (Induction Phase) of the men’s program, in Brooklyn, takes 4-6 months to complete, based on the assessment of the student’s progress.
